Take a Peek Inside John Varvatos’ New Spring Menswear Collection
RealClearLife gives you a peek inside the intimate show
Dubbed “The Urban Romantic,” John Varvatos’ Spring 2017 Collection covers the full breadth of contemporary menswear trends with an old-world influence. With an air of cool insouciance, the new offerings feature light, neutral tones with splashes of rich hues and deep color.
Held in the dimly-lit, underground cocktail bar Django, the intimate show started with a fresh tonal look, marked by a calfskin jacket with a reptilian pattern. This was complemented by an almond suede jacket with a soft casual look. Both jackets were luxe and lightweight.

As the collection was revealed, the elephant grey tones were punctured with tomato red and antique whites through a spectrum of jackets, pants, bags. Using metallic fibers and cold-dye techniques, the featured bags felt manly—a rarity in high-end menswear. The showcased trousers, most of which were denim, appeared slim but not skinny. Varvatos’ knitwear was represented by a shawl-collar cardigan with a cascading shoulder cable knit. Overall, the collection seemed crisp and wearable, thanks in part to the slim tailoring that gave an effortless yet pulled-together look.
